When choosing a steam jacketed kettle, production volume is a crucial factor to consider. Small volumes may require kettles around 45 liters (e.g., Cleveland KET-12-T), while larger operations might need kettles with diameters of 26" and capacities in the hundreds of liters or more. Matching kettle capacity to production volume prevents under- or over-sizing, maintaining efficiency and quality.
Different beverages demand varying heat control and agitation methods. For delicate drinks, gentle agitation is key, while strong mixing suits thick or particulate-containing products. Steam jackets provide uniform heating for fast ramps and consistent boiling, important for quality and process control.
Space constraints also play a significant role in the selection process. Tabletop kettles offer compact solutions, while larger kettles require more room and infrastructure. Consider the available floor space and height limitations when making your decision.
Materials are another essential consideration. Stainless steel, especially 304 grade, is common due to its corrosion resistance, hygiene, and durability. Higher grades like 316 stainless steel may be used for aggressive cleaning regimens or more corrosive ingredients but are costlier. The material must meet food-grade standards and withstand repeated cleaning cycles.
Look for essential operational features, including adjustable steam control, safety controls, ease of cleaning, and optional integrated mixers or agitators. Adjustable steam control allows for better temperature management during the cooking process, ensuring uniform heating and minimizing hot spots. Safety controls such as pressure relief valves, pressure gauges, and automatic shutoffs prevent overpressure and accidents. Ease of cleaning, including CIP compatibility, smooth surfaces, double gasket seals, and tilting capabilities, facilitate thorough drainage and cleaning.
Budgeting is another critical aspect of the decision-making process. Initial costs depend on size, material, brand, and features. Factor in utility setup costs (steam supply, glycol chilling, electrical power) as these affect operational expenses. Balance upfront costs with long-term operational savings from energy efficiency and reliability.
Choosing robust, reputable brands with warranties and service support can reduce downtime and lifecycle costs. Efficient heat transfer and control reduce energy bills and improve throughput. Scalability and modularity in equipment allow for growth as production volumes increase.
